Samay was just a shy kid until he defended the wrong girl,Antima. Now, he's trapped. She blackmails him into helping her commit arson, forcing him to participate in a series of terrifying crimes that escalate into a town wide terror investigation led by the one person he can't lie to, his police chief father. As his life burns down, Samay must navigate a dangerous game of deception, a nihilistic philosophy that says "There's nothing beyond this," and a terrifying question, Is he running from her or running with her?
